progresifjaya.co.id, JAKARTA – Two motorcycle theft suspects, identified as TM and RA, were arrested by personnel from the Polda Metro Jaya Mobile Detective (Resmob) Sub-Directorate of the General Crimes Directorate (Ditreskrimum) at a rented house in Banjaran Pucung Village, Tapos, Depok, West Java, on Wednesday (26/11). Three rounds of ammunition and a homemade firearm were also confiscated from the two suspects.
In a statement to the media, the Head of Public Relations of the Polda Metro Jaya, Kombes Pol Bhudi Hermanto stated, that the two criminals’ actions went viral on social media after they were seen pointing firearms at a motorcycle owner who caught them in the act. Their attempt to steal the motorcycle occurred at a shop in Cilangkap, Tapos, Depok City, on Monday (24/11).
“After their criminal actions went viral, officers from the Resmob Sub-Directorate immediately moved quickly to investigate. Their whereabouts were tracked, they were immediately arrested, and transported to the Polda Metro Jaya,” Kombes Pol Bhudi Hermanto told the media on Sunday, (30/11).
“And during intensive questioning, they also admitted to frequently using firearms during their actions,” he added.
He also added, that investigators have charged the two perpetrators with multiple articles for their crimes. In addition to being charged with Article 363 of the Criminal Code concerning Aggravated Theft, they have also been charged with Article 1 Paragraph (1) of Emergency Law No. 12 of 1951 concerning Unauthorized Possession of Firearms.
